A Day in the Life
Prospecting and Sales Execution: You’ll develop and manage a designated sales territory to identify new fiber broadband service opportunities through networking, referrals, cold outreach, and canvassing. You’ll guide prospective members through the full sales cycle including needs assessments, proposal development, negotiation, and closing.
Relationship Management: You’ll build and maintain long-term relationships with business members, realtors, installers, and community organizations while supporting renewals and identifying service upgrade opportunities that align with member needs.
Community Engagement: You’ll represent ECE Fiber at community events, chamber of commerce meetings, and local government or economic development sessions to provide updates, answer questions, and advocate for fiber expansion across the region.
Internal Collaboration: You’ll maintain accurate Customer Relationship Management (CRM) records, track sales activities and opportunities, and coordinate with broadband operations, marketing, member services, and business accounts to align sales with service capabilities.

At East Central Energy, we’re not your typical electric company – we’re a member-owned electric cooperative that’s been connecting communities since 1936! With dedication and passion, we currently light up the lives of nearly 66,000 homes, farms, and businesses in the vibrant regions of east central Minnesota and northwestern Wisconsin.
